  11. 55 minutes ago, Jim Byram said:

    Fouled up relationships can be difficult to fix and I might need to see your project to repair it. I suspect that there are two primary child-mother tags.

    As Terry recommended... Try selecting the mother in the child's person view and hitting clicking the primary (*) button to make the mother you see non-primary. If you can separate the two mother tags, then you can delete the wrong one.
